Testing Water

Testing water is a must for all aquariums.

Since you cannot physically see water chemistry, it is very important to check it routinely.

When you fist set up your saltwater aquarium, testing the water every day is needed to monitor the water maturation process.

Water chemistry will change as you begin adding fish.

After this sensitive period, which lasted for a couple of weeks, it is very important to test your water.

I would recommend doing this at least once a week when you make water changes.

Use quality testing equipments or kits to monitor your water parameters.

The results should be written down and should be compared to previous test results.
